Transaction 3c96977839bec58dcb212f23604962696b123ced7be7556d91972f347122ffcb
1 Input
1 Output
-
3c96977839bec58dcb212f23604962696b123ced7be7556d91972f347122ffcb:0
- value
- 152938
- script pubkey
- OP_0 OP_PUSHBYTES_20 290510b213eda8788c02eee3daf392c231867af8
- address
- bc1q9yz3pvsnak583rqzam3a4uujcgccv7hcsq8dkn